Does Celebrity make you dress up for dinner? |
Or are they ok with just a T-Shirt and jeans.
will they cook anything for you, and I mean anything? Like even if it's not on the regular menu, will they make it just for you?
Thanks. |

Yes, you do have to dress for dinner. Some nights are formal, some just dressed-up. There are alternatives if you don't want to dress up for the dining room.
To some extent, Celebrity will fix what you want, but they do have limitations. On one cruise I got their creme brulee every night because I told the waiter I had liked it so much on a previous cruise. You can usually get shrimp cocktail every night [sometimes they want notice the night before]. Ask your waiter.

You didn't say which ship but all cruise ships have one or more places where you can go most any time for casual dining. So if "T" shirts and jeans is all you want to wear you can go to the buffet or these other casual places. But you cannot expect to walk in the main dining room, regardless of which Celebrity ship, with a "T" shirt on for diner. The MatreD will stop you and politely ask you to leave until you have the proper dress. If its jean you want to wear you can probably get by with a pullover shirt with a collar (as long as the jeans are not the wholly or ragged type dragging on the floor and you wear regular shoes and not sneakers or flip-flops.
The formal nights are REQUESTED not REQUIRED so you don't have to wear a tux or suit and tie unless you want to. BUT, every evening after 6:00PM they also request that you wear sports casual in all of then public places. There is some leeway there and I have seen many people with jeans and casual shirts in the casino and show room. But just do not try going around in shorts and flip-flops, except in the gym and pool/hot tub areas.
In the alternative dining places you get what they have fixed. In the main dining hall you can put in requests and if its something that they can fix in a few minutes they may accommodate you. But don't expect to go in there and order stuff that's not on the menu and that takes time to prepare, like a soup, or baked lasagna, or venison.
The other option that you have for dinner if you just do not want to dress is order from the room service menu. The food is free but the menu will be limited. |

Celebrity is a premium cruise line. The passengers expect EVERYONE to conform to a certain minimum standard. T-shirts and jeans would never be acceptable, even on casual nights. And on formal nights Celebrity will expect you to dress up.
Also, while Celebrity will try and accommodate special requests, Celebrity is not going to accommodate you for ANYTHING that you can think of. What Celebrity will do is cook you a steak that is not on the menu, if it is a steak that they do offer. Also, Celebrity will make spaghetti for you, even if it is not on the menu. But they are not going to provide you with a chocolate covered broiled penguin if they don't normally serve chocolate covered broiled penguin. |
